Willa Cather's Pulitzer Prize-winning narrative tells of the making of a young American
soldier. Claude Wheeler, the sensitive, aspiring protagonist, resembles the youngest son of a peculiarly
American fairy tale. His fortune is ready-made for him, but he refuses to settle for it. Alienated from his
crass father and pious mother, all but rejected by a wife who reserves her ardor for missionary work, and
dissatisfied with farming, Claude is an idealist without an ideal to cling to. It is only when his country
enters the First World War that Claude finds what he has been searching for all his life.
In One of Ours, Willa Cather explores the destiny of a grandchild of the pioneers, a young Nebraskan
whose yearnings impel him toward a frontier bloodier and more distant than the one that vanished before his
birth. It is a canny and vital portrait of an American psyche at once skeptical and romantic, restless and
heroic.
